Ballyfin Junior Suite County Laois, 5-Star luxury country house hotel in the center of Ireland. Place at the base of the Slieve Bloom Mountains in the middle of Ireland, Ballyfin is still a spot of romance and history, of tranquility and amazing all-natural beauty.